Filename
333DPDNN
License
Rights Managed (RM) Licensing terms
Dimensions
5616 x 3746 pixels
Copyright
Caption
Ceiling painting, Our Lady of Victory, Valletta, Malta
Model Release
No
Property Release
No
You want to get a quote? Please send us a request and let us know the details of the intended use please.